Confirmed breach. Merged as one breach: 5 regulatory filings. The filings describe a misconfiguration. Intrusion Jan 1, 2012–Dec 31, 2020, discovered Nov 30, 2020 — the first regulatory filing landed 198 days later. Data reported: Government ID, Identity (basic), and Financial account. Notifications rolled out on a 99-day schedule across 5 filings beginning Jun 16, 2021. Each member filing remains the legal record for its jurisdiction.
